Repair Procedures: Replacement

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2018 Hyundai Accent.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
CAUTION: Put on gloves to protect your hands.

Information 

  1. Remove the front seat assembly.

    (Refer to Front Seat - "FRONT SEAT ASSEMBLY ")

  2. Remove the recliner handle (A) after loosening the screw.
    NOTE:
    • Correctly remove the front seat shield outer cover to the removal procedure and direction.
    • Be careful not to damage the mounting bracket and hook when removing the cover.

  3. Remove the pumping lever cap (A).

  4. Remove the pumping lever (A).

  5. Remove the front seat shield outer cover (A) after loosening the mounting screws.

  6. Install in the reverse order of removal.
